New commercial division announced

Velux and JET-Group have announced a new visual identity and logo for the commercial division they will build together under the Velux brand.

Velux Commercial was announced at BAU 2019, and the division will expand the application of daylight solutions to larger public, industrial and commercial buildings.

The Velux Group’s entry into the commercial marketplace was in 2012, with Velux Modular Skylights (VMS). VMS is, in part, the result of a design and research collaboration with Foster + Partners that furthered technology and detailed design across a range of products. These now contribute to achieving high environmental standards within contemporary architecture.

With the recent acquisitions of JET, Vitral and Wasco, Velux Commercial will broaden Velux’s product range, continuing to offer architectural glazing, in addition the commercial range of industrial flat roofs, acrylic domes and continuous roof lights for which JET is a leading player in Europe.

Ralf Dahmer, CEO of JET-Group will head up Velux Commercial.

Henrik Øvlisen, vice president of Velux Modular Skylights, said: “Our strategy is to grow our business by bringing daylight to people in commercial buildings, and by joining forces with JET, we gain scale and we enter a whole new segment.”
